Output ee1a63d5abdbe38ad29144ed9c9c5bd9c4cbbc4c8bc91c63675d340b02e7ebbc:1

value
64409798
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f21ec842f8364832b320c94b7e9b33135fa3d88a OP_EQUAL
address
3PmEKkpzDmB8EngWMKT3mYTNWgYGTRXEka
transaction
ee1a63d5abdbe38ad29144ed9c9c5bd9c4cbbc4c8bc91c63675d340b02e7ebbc
confirmations
183833
spent
true